Tigrillo hails from Machala and the southern coast, where it has been the breakfast of champions for generations. Green plantains are boiled, mashed, and tossed in a hot pan with butter, cheese, milk, and eggs until creamy and lightly set, then crowned with a fried egg and served with strong coffee.
Savory, cheesy, and gloriously messy
The plantain mash is soft and starchy, the cheese melts into long stretchy strands, and the softly scrambled eggs make everything rich and silky. It is savory through and through, with crisp edges from the hot pan and a warm, filling heart — the perfect start to a long day.
